This is not a true snow sculpture; however, the nativity scene stable is interwoven branches that have been sprayed in misted water to form ice and shape the stable. It is a different form of winter art and requires expertise to not turn into an ice ball but to retain the beauty of finely iced twigs. The size is difficult to determine from the photo; however, the top of the stable is about 1.8 meters (6 feet) tall. | |

Each year Wabush Mines "plants" a Christmas tree on top of its facility. No needles, no mess, no fuss, no worry about fires since this "tree" is made from iron. Looking from our back door across the mile-wide lake, you can still recognize the tree's shape and the star on top. |
